21 Lug/10

34 Awesome Products Geeks will Love

The true meaning of geek has changed significantly over time, and there is no longer a definitive definition. The word dork, nerd, dweeb, spod, and gimp have the same connotations as geek, but a lot of people choose to classify different meanings amongst these terms. Before, being described as a geek tends to be an insult. In fact in 1876, the meaning geek is a "fool", then later became "a performer engaging...